🔧 BYD Hybrid Engine: Key Specifications & Tech Highlights
✅ Fuel Efficiency: 2.9L/100 km
The engine’s combined fuel and electric mode delivers a stunning 2.9L/100km consumption. That’s significantly more efficient than most current hybrids and miles ahead of regular petrol vehicles.
✅ Total Range: Up to 2,100 km
Imagine driving from Delhi to Mumbai and back without refueling or charging. That’s exactly what BYD’s system promises with its hybrid drivetrain and intelligent energy management.
✅ Dual Mode Hybrid (DM-i Platform)
The engine is part of BYD’s advanced DM-i platform, combining a small-displacement petrol engine with electric motors and a battery pack. It prioritizes electric drive but uses the engine for range extension, resulting in ultra-low fuel consumption.

⚠️ What You Should Be Cautious About
Even though the engine looks promising, here are a few practical concerns:
- Initial Pricing: Cutting-edge hybrid tech may push the car’s price higher than entry-level EVs or ICE cars.
- Service & Repair Costs: Dual systems (engine + electric) can be more complex and may need skilled technicians.
- Unproven in Indian Conditions: Long-term performance in Indian heat, traffic, and terrain still remains to be tested.
